The Bedford Boys Tribute Center was opened in June 2019 with the purpose of sharing the stories about our beloved Bedford Boys that made the ultimate sacrifice on 6 June 1944 on the beaches of Normandy, France. Nineteen men were killed in the first nine minutes of the invasion on Omaha Beach, Dog Green sector.
Our goal is to help visitors learn more about who they were as individuals before WWII, their families, and their fellow troops who died at a later time during the war, and those who returned home.
We have the largest group of personal items owned by the boys on loan from their families. We give tours of our museum on a daily basis to individuals and groups. Each spring, sixth graders from all three Bedford County School Districts visit our site and the National D-Day Memorial.
Family members of the Bedford Boys and all Bedford County residents are invited to visit our museum and take the tours at no charge. We feel this is something that we should do for them. Otherwise, visitors are charged a $5 admission fee for adults, $3 for students ages 11 to 17, and children under 10 are free.
